Shadows on the Beach

by Poet on the Piano   Jul 8, 2010


I never anticipated staying the night
under groggy stars and cloudless dark,
but this seasonal storm held us,
I didn't want to let go quite yet.
He shielded me.
Greedy waves were towering
over humble sand,
with no second chance.
We backed slowly
near the bottom cliff
where fears leaped
like wild newborn flames.
This time and place
I would have cowered
as if burying myself alive
could possibly be better.
The only difference
on this cold stabbing
midnight feast,
was you.
You had changed
and come around for me.
I no longer hid,
because when two
perfectly crafted hearts collide,
not even the growling ocean can break
such a powerful connection.
